Three more held in Bondamunda jewellery robbery case

by Ananya Mehta

Bondamunda police apprehended three additional suspects, including a receiver, linked to a jewellery theft from a railway quarter two months ago. This follows the arrest of four gang members earlier.

The newly arrested individuals are Akash Ray (26) and Tafazul Khan (28) from Birmitrapur, and Suraj Bansi (25) from Sitalpada under the Uditnagar police station jurisdiction. Tafazul Khan was identified as the receiver of the stolen jewellery.

Rourkela SP Nitesh Wadhwani revealed the robbery occurred on October 19 at the home of Dillip Kumar Panda, a junior railway engineer residing in Diesel Colony. Five masked intruders broke in by cutting a window grill, tied up the occupants, and stole gold and silver ornaments weighing approximately 380 to 400 grams, Rs 10,000 in cash, and important documents.

The investigation, aided by forensic teams and dog squads, previously resulted in the arrest of four gang members—Susil Singh, Ajay Kumar, Sachin Mahato, and receiver Rabi Shankar Verma—on December 31. Authorities recovered 120 grams of gold, 40 grams of silver, and Rs 70,000 at that time.

Singh’s interrogation and police remand led to the discovery of an additional 27 grams of gold and Rs 40,000 from his home in Chhapra, Bihar. He also revealed the involvement of Ray and Bansi, which led to their arrests.

Both Ray and Bansi have prior criminal records, having been arrested earlier for property offences under Birmitrapur and Tangarpali police stations. The investigation is ongoing to determine if they are connected to other property crimes. The recovered valuables have been returned to Dillip Kumar Panda.
